“…The willingness to accept SIDS as a cause of death may be attributed to the societal belief that homes and families are safe places for children (Smithey & Ramirez, 2004). This belief influences death investigators and potentially biases them against seeing or acknowledging other causes of death (Smithey & Ramirez, 2004). Rather than acknowledging the possibility of an unsafe home and therefore confronting the families further during an investigation, death investigators may unintentionally favour using SIDS to absolve their own biases while absolving families of guilt.…”
